会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
爆炒小黄鸡
博客园
首页
新随笔
联系
管理
订阅
上一页
1
2
3
4
5
6
7
8
···
10
下一页
2016年11月7日
React事件用法
摘要: 一、事件处理函数的使用 1.1 绑定事件处理函数 1.2 使用 大括号中指定的是this对象即当前组件引用的点击事件处理函数。注意这里不需要圆括号(this.handleClick()),如果用圆括号,则是执行函数,并将函数返回作为圆括号的运行结果赋值给onClick属性。 如果我需要给事件处理函数
阅读全文
posted @ 2016-11-07 22:46 爆炒小黄鸡
阅读(727)
评论(0)
推荐(0)
2016年11月6日
React生命周期
摘要: 一、生命周期 生命周期分成三个阶段,下面这些函数中带有will前缀的是在事情发生前调用的,带有did前缀的是在事情发生后调用的。 Mounting阶段,当一个组件的实例被创建并插入到DOM中时,下面这些函数会被调用: constructor() componentWillMount:组件即将被渲染到
阅读全文
posted @ 2016-11-06 16:10 爆炒小黄鸡
阅读(1279)
评论(0)
推荐(0)
2016年11月5日
JSX语法及特点介绍
摘要: 1.1 基本语法 1)自定义组件名首字母大写;元素名即组件名,首字母需要大写。首字母小写时React会以为这是HTML的标准标签,因此自定义的组件名需要首字母大写,否则会报错。 2)嵌套;在render函数中return返回的只能包含一个顶层标签,否则也会报错。如: 3)求值表达式;JSX基本语法规
阅读全文
posted @ 2016-11-05 10:57 爆炒小黄鸡
阅读(2254)
评论(0)
推荐(0)
2016年11月1日
针对全局对象、错误和表达式的服务
摘要: 一、DOM API全局对象 暴露DOM API特性的服务 $anchorScroll 滚动浏览器窗口到指定的锚点 $document 提供jqLite对象包括DOM window.document对象 $location 提供URL入口 $log 提供围绕console对象的封装 $timeout
阅读全文
posted @ 2016-11-01 15:32 爆炒小黄鸡
阅读(266)
评论(0)
推荐(0)
2016年10月31日
模块与服务的协作
摘要: AngularJS模块定义了三个方法用于定义服务:factory、service、provider. 一、使用factory方法 创建服务最简单的方法就是使用module.factory方法,传入服务名称和factory函数作为参数并返回服务对象。通过工厂函数返回的对象是服务对象,工厂函数仅被调用一
阅读全文
posted @ 2016-10-31 22:58 爆炒小黄鸡
阅读(232)
评论(0)
推荐(0)
2016年10月28日
创建自定义指令(二)
摘要: 一、使用嵌入包含 嵌入包含的意思是将一个文档的一部分通过引用插入到另一个文档中。在指令的上下文信息中,当你要创建一个可以包含任意内容的包装器指令时,这将十分有用。 我想要达到的效果: 之所以使用嵌入包含这样一个术语,因为内容时放在要插入到模板中的panel元素里面的。在使用嵌入包含时有两个特定步骤是
阅读全文
posted @ 2016-10-28 19:20 爆炒小黄鸡
阅读(758)
评论(0)
推荐(0)
2016年10月27日
创建自定义指令(一)
摘要: 一、创建简单指令 使用Module.directive方法来创建指令,参数是新指令的名称和一个用于创建指令的工厂函数。 指令中的worker函数被称为链接函数,它提供了将指令与HTML文档和作用域相连接的方法。(还有另一种可以与指令相关联的函数,称为编译函数) 当AngularJS建立指令的每个实例
阅读全文
posted @ 2016-10-27 21:11 爆炒小黄鸡
阅读(1453)
评论(0)
推荐(0)
2016年10月25日
jqLite
摘要: 一、关于DOM导航的jqLite方法 children() 返回一组子元素。这个方法的jqLite实现不支持jQuery所提供的选择器特性 eq(index) 从一个元素集合中返回指定索引下的元素 find(tag) 按照指定的tag名称定位所有的后代元素。它可以在一个元素的子元素、孙元素等所有后代
阅读全文
posted @ 2016-10-25 20:48 爆炒小黄鸡
阅读(1285)
评论(0)
推荐(0)
使用过滤器
摘要: 过滤器在数据从作用域传递到指令上时进行转换,但并不改变源数据,这允许在视图中显示时能够灵活地格式化或者转换数据。 AngularJS具有两种类型的内置过滤器:一类是对单个数据进行操作的,另一类是对数据集合进行操作的。 一、过滤单个数据的值 用于单个数据的内置过滤器 currency 对货币值进行格式
阅读全文
posted @ 2016-10-25 15:55 爆炒小黄鸡
阅读(209)
评论(0)
推荐(0)
2016年10月22日
使用控制器和作用域
摘要: 一、组织控制器 1.1 使用一个单块控制器 1.2 复用控制器 你可以在同一个应用程序中创建多个视图并复用同一个控制器。AngularJS将会调用每个应用到控制器的工厂函数,结果是每个控制器实例将会拥有自己的作用域。 1)作用域之间的通信 作用域实际上是以层级结构的形式组织起来的,顶层是根作用域(r
阅读全文
posted @ 2016-10-22 22:13 爆炒小黄鸡
阅读(300)
评论(0)
推荐(0)
上一页
1
2
3
4
5
6
7
8
···
10
下一页
公告